In today’s rapidly evolving work environment, job security concerns are causing anxiety among employees. As AI adoption accelerates and businesses face economic uncertainties, leaders are tasked with steering their teams through these turbulent times. In this blog post, we’ll explore effective strategies for acknowledging employee fears and providing clarity, stability, and connection within teams.

Understanding the Current Landscape

Economic volatility and the rise of artificial intelligence have increased job insecurity, significantly affecting employee morale and productivity. A Pew Research study indicates that U.S. workers are more worried than hopeful about AI’s impact on their jobs. At the same time, the American Psychological Association reports heightened stress levels due to job insecurity.

Acknowledging Employee Fears

Open Communication Channels

  • Address fears openly and transparently with your team.
  • Use affect labeling to articulate feelings and reduce emotional intensity.

Listen and Empathize

  • Regularly engage in one-on-one conversations.
  • Show empathy and validate employee concerns without over-reassurance.

Providing Clarity in Uncertain Times

Differentiating Knowns from Unknowns

  • Organize information into two buckets: what you know and what is still in motion.
  • Maintain transparency with employees on both counts to prevent misunderstandings.

Setting Predictable Communication

  • Establish regular updates and timelines to keep your team informed.
  • Even when there’s no news, communicate to prevent speculation and rumors.

Co-Creating Actionable Next Steps

Encourage Collaboration

  • Involve your team in brainstorming and prioritizing actionable steps.
  • Focus on immediate, controllable actions rather than long-term plans.

Foster a Sense of Agency

  • Provide choices and decision-making opportunities to strengthen empowerment.
  • Empower each team member to contribute to solutions actively.

Spreading Calm Through Positive Leadership

Emotional Contagion in Leadership

  • Maintain a steady and calm demeanor as emotional states are contagious.
  • Utilize habits like mindfulness, exercise, and gratitude to manage stress.

Intentional and Thoughtful Communication

  • Practice steady and clear verbal and written communication.
  • Be mindful of tone and explicit in naming emotions to avoid ambiguity.

Amplifying Connection and Fostering Engagement

Building Genuine Relationships

  • Initiate personal check-ins during team meetings to demonstrate genuine care.
  • Create rituals like “wins and learnings” rounds to celebrate progress collectively.

Belonging Cues in Communication

  • Use phrases that reinforce team unity, such as “We’ll figure it out together.”
  • Acknowledge individual contributions and reinforce the support network.

Leading with Resilience

Effective leadership during times of uncertainty involves more than just providing answers. It’s about guiding your team with clarity, support, and empathy. By acknowledging fears, clarifying the unknowns, co-creating solutions, and maintaining emotional steadiness, leaders can transform anxiety into resilience, fostering a cohesive and confident workforce ready to tackle any challenges ahead.
